How to Convert 42°C to Fahrenheit
To convert 42 degrees Celsius to Fahrenheit, use the standard temperature conversion formula:
Step-by-step calculation:
- Multiply 42 by 9/5 (or 1.8): 42 × 1.8 = 75.6000
- Add 32: 75.6000 + 32 = 107.6°F
Therefore, 42°C = 107.6°F.
42°C (107.6°F) — Dangerous fever — seek medical care
A body temperature of 40°C (104°F) or above is a medical emergency. At this level, there is a risk of febrile seizures, organ damage, and other serious complications.
What this feels like
Extreme discomfort, possible confusion, hallucinations, or loss of consciousness. Do not wait — seek emergency medical care immediately.
Key facts
- ✓Dangerous fever: 40°C (104°F) and above
- ✓Hyperpyrexia (above 41.5°C / 106.7°F) is life-threatening
- ✓Call emergency services or go to the nearest emergency room
- ✓While waiting for help: cool the person with damp cloths, ensure airflow
42°C (107.6°F) — Extreme heat — health risk
Temperatures above 36°C (97°F) are extreme heat conditions. Heat stroke risk is significant, especially for the elderly, children, and those with health conditions.
What this feels like
Dangerously hot. Even resting in the shade can be uncomfortable. Air conditioning or cool indoor spaces are strongly recommended.
Key facts
- ✓Heat stroke can occur when body temperature exceeds 40°C (104°F)
- ✓Signs of heat exhaustion: heavy sweating, weakness, cold/pale skin, nausea
- ✓Stay indoors in air-conditioned spaces during peak heat
- ✓Never leave children or pets in parked cars — temperatures can rise fatally fast
